Memorial service held for fallen former Union firefighter
Firefighters and emergency personnel from across Missouri attended the memorial service for Boone County Fire Protection District Assistant Chief Matt Tobben on Saturday at East Central College. Tobben died while responding to a swift water rescue in Columbia on July 8. Tobben had served with the Union Fire Department for 19 years before taking a job with Boone County two months ago. On July 9, a procession of emergency vehicles delivered Tobben's body to his hometown of Union. The Saturday service was coordinated by the Boone County and Union Fire Protection Districts along with the Missouri Fire Service Funeral Assistance Team. Friend of Tobben and Union Fire Captain Joe Straatmann spoke during the memorial service about the memories he had with Tobben and the type of person he was. "He was a man like no other man. His heart and drive was simple. It was to provide for his family and to help others," said Straatmann.

Fallen Boone County firefighter Matthew Tobben laid to rest
UNION - Hundreds of people gathered in the gymnasium of East Central College in Union for the funeral of fallen Assistant Boone County Fire Chief Matthew Tobben. Dozens of law-enforcement vehicles from agencies across the state escorted his casket from the Oltmann Funeral Home off the Union town square to the university campus Saturday morning.
Project Homeless Connect links dozens with resources in Columbia as homeless population grows
COLUMBIA, Mo. (KMIZ) On Thursday, Project Homeless Connect linked dozens of people with homeless resources in Columbia. According to the Boone County Coalition to End Homelessness, as of July 8, there were 379 people experiencing homelessness in the county. Data from July 2023 shows 231 people were experiencing homeless a year prior.
